Description

Supply, ferry and marina of the most populous municipality of the East Frisian island chain. For yachts on the coastal passage from Holland to the Baltic Sea, this is a popular stopover.

Navigation

The Norderneyer Seegatt is the most important between Ems and Jade, but has similar problems as the other Seegaten;  the water depths are very variable, so that the buoyage must be constantly adjusted. Even with fresh onshore winds and especially when the tide is running out, there is often surf here which makes passage impossible (current against wind). 
Coming from the sea, two fairways lead into the Seegat. From the east via the Dovetief and from the west via the very variable Schluchter Fahrwasser.

Berths

The marina of Norderney is one of the most popular ports of call on the East Frisian coast. The modern jetty with approx. 250 places lies  very protected in the rear harbour basin of the Norderney harbour. 
The harbour office is open in summer from 8:00 to 20:00. (Lunch break 12:00 to !4:00 h)
